diff options
author | paulby <[email protected]> | 2007-01-23 16:51:52 +0000 |
---|---|---|
committer | paulby <[email protected]> | 2007-01-23 16:51:52 +0000 |
commit | b061b1590bd702871d09ec60e33831a2af65ec38 (patch) | |
tree | 85446932d26bada5f28d40aa3cc8b8937ef02854 | |
parent | 7b35e61db0e13dca17ac68ec0e180e5a20fd721d (diff) |
Fix issue 437 (NPE)
git-svn-id: https://svn.java.net/svn/j3d-core-utils~svn/trunk@147 9497e636-51bd-65ba-982d-a4982e1767a5
-rw-r--r-- | src/classes/share/com/sun/j3d/utils/scenegraph/io/retained/SymbolTable.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/classes/share/com/sun/j3d/utils/scenegraph/io/retained/SymbolTable.java b/src/classes/share/com/sun/j3d/utils/scenegraph/io/retained/SymbolTable.java index 4ade79a..e5b442e 100644 --- a/src/classes/share/com/sun/j3d/utils/scenegraph/io/retained/SymbolTable.java +++ b/src/classes/share/com/sun/j3d/utils/scenegraph/io/retained/SymbolTable.java @@ -698,7 +698,8 @@ public class SymbolTable extends java.lang.Object implements SceneGraphObjectRef * Add all the named objects in <code>map</code> */ public void addNamedObjects( HashMap map ) { - namedObjects.putAll( map ); + if (map!=null) + namedObjects.putAll( map ); } /** |